
FIFA is currently struggling to convince sports fans in the U.S. to actively buy tickets to the World Club Cup tournament.
The football organization is also not helped by the decision to significantly reduce ticket prices.
It is estimated that during the first 16 tournament matches, there were as many as 423,000 empty seats in the stadiums.
This means that the arenas reached only 56.8% capacity.
FIFA can only lament that this number, considering the number of fans, is not particularly small, amounting to 556,369 fans.
The attendance record low was set in the match between Ulsan HD and Mamelodi Sundowns clubs – with 3,412 fans or 13.6% of the Inter and Co stadium's seats.
